Lang Lang, one of the world’s leading figures in modern classical music and star of Channel 4s The Piano, returns to The Bridgewater Hall this autumn, as he masterfully recreates one of the greatest masterpieces of keyboard literature, Bach’s The Goldberg Variations.
‘I’ve been studying this work for more than 20 years, and recording it has been a lifelong dream, I’ve never spent so much time on one piece,’ explains Lang Lang of the Goldberg Variations. ‘I’ve moved into new terrain with the Goldberg Variations and really immersed myself fully in this project.’
As a pianist, Lang Lang went on a long and inspirational process to feel the depth and beauty of this outstanding piece of musical craftmanship from Bach. ‘The Goldberg Variations are exceptional: this is the most creative and, crucially, the most multidimensional work in the keyboard repertoire,’ says Lang Lang; and in this highly anticipated concert, Lang Lang will traverse his audiences through this mesmerising and breathtaking Bach journey.
